I finally got enough holes through the corporate firewall to use the download installer for Cygwin, get anonymous CVS going, find all the packages I REALLY needed, and now am using the build script.
Alas, it seems that the pedump tool uses assemblies, and assemblies require a function mono_set_rootdir, but the right library to provide it isn't part of the link line. This symbol is supposed to come from mono/os/win32/util.c but it appears the library that goes into isn't properly referenced for some reason. I'm reasonable friends with gcc, GNU make, and perl, but I'm not even on speaking terms with libtool, autoconf, or pkgconfig, so I'm afraid I'll need at least a few pointers on how packages/libraries are defined with these tools to be able to make progress. I can say that the call to mono_set_rootdir() was introduced to assembly.c in change 1.95 (anonymous CVS), but that was done on May 1, and I can't believe I'm the only one trying to use build-mono-w32.sh since then... There were some Makefile.am changes made on 6/16 which might have caused this, as it re-arranged some library things. It seems as if this symbol is supposed to come from ../os/libmonoos.la (based on naming) which in turn, I THINK, is intended to be included in libmetadata.a -- but the symbol is actually undefined in there: bash-2.05b$ nm ./.libs/libmetadata.a | grep set_root U _mono_set_rootdir bash-2.05b$ The relevant link error is included below.
